During her life, Frida Kahlo produced an estimated 200 paintings using her distinct style of natural surrealism. Among her most esteemed works are The Two Fridas (1939), Self-Portrait With Thorn Necklace and Hummingbird (1940), and Broken Column (1944), all of which are self-portraits.

Frida Kahlo Biography. Magdalena Carmen Frieda Kahlo y CalderĂłn, known as Frida Kahlo, was born on the outskirts of Mexico City in 1907. As a child Kahlo planned to study medicine, however in 1925, at the age of eighteen, she was involved in a bus accident that nearly killed her and from which she never fully recovered.

Kahlo's self-portrait painting Diego y yo (Diego and I) sold for $34.9 million at Sotheby's Modern Evening Sale on November 19, 2021—making it the most expensive piece of Latin American art. The painting was completed in 1949, during the mature years of Kahlo's career.
Guillermo Kahlo (born Carl Wilhelm Kahlo; 26 October 1871 – 14 April 1941) was a German-Mexican photographer.He photographically documented important architectural works, churches, streets, landmarks, as well as industries and companies in Mexico at the beginning of the 20th century; because of this, his work has not only artistic value but also historical and documental importance.
